Low bullet plain weave Oxford cloth production and transport device
Technical field
The utility model relates to low bullet plain weave Oxford cloth production and transport devices, belong to textile manufacturing technical field of transportation.
Background technique
Oxford cloth is a kind of novel fabric vdiverse in function, widely used, is mainly had in the market: set lattice, full bullet, polyamide fibre, The kinds such as lattice are proposed, currently, to carry out short distance hand haulage, hand haulage to its cloth producing and processing in cloth process It not only to consume a large amount of manpower and also reduce working efficiency, while a large amount of cloth can be subjected to heap when hand haulage's transport It is folded, it is easy to produce fold during transportation, is also easy to influence cloth production there are mark when carrying out following process Quality.
Utility model content
The purpose of this utility model is to provide low bullet plain weave Oxford cloth production and transport devices, by the way that batching roll shaft is arranged, The cloth transported will be needed to wind to batching roll shaft, cloth will not stack while transporting to cloth, to avoid There is the phenomenon that fold in cloth, while multiple batching roll shafts wind cloth, can disposably transport more cloth, leads to Setting transmission shaft is crossed, driving motor drives the rotation of batching roll shaft to wind cloth, and by the way that blower is arranged, blower will be on electric boiling plate Heat air blow to cloth, avoid cloth transport when dampness, by setting compress roll shaft, winding when compress roll shaft and volume Cloth roll shaft squeezes cloth, guarantees planarization of the cloth in winding, is further ensured that cloth is not in fold, simultaneously Also increase the stability of batching roll shaft in transport, to solve the problems mentioned in the above background technology.

Specific embodiment
It is illustrated below in conjunction with preferred embodiment of the attached drawing to the utility model, it should be understood that described herein excellent It selects embodiment to be only used for describing and explaining the present invention, is not used to limit the utility model.
Fig. 1-Fig. 3 is please referred to, the utility model provides a kind of technical solution:
Low bullet plain weave Oxford cloth production and transport device, including bottom plate 1, the 1 top two sides of bottom plate are fixedly installed side plate 2, batching roll shaft 3 is evenly arranged between the side plate 2, the cloth transported will be needed to wind to batching roll shaft 3, to cloth Cloth will not stack while transport, to avoid cloth from the phenomenon that fold occur, while multiple batching roll shafts 3 are to cloth It is wound, can disposably transport more cloth, protective plate 4, the protective plate 4 are fixedly installed on the right side of the side plate 2 Inner cavity is provided with transmission shaft 5, and driving motor 6 is fixedly installed on the left of the transmission shaft 5, and 6 output shaft of driving motor is fixed It is provided with the first driving gear 7, setting is fixed with the second driving gear 8, the first driven gear 9 on the outside of the transmission shaft 5, described 3 right end of batching roll shaft is fixedly installed the second driven gear 10, first driving gear 7 and the second driving gear 8, first Driven gear 9 engages connection with the second driven gear 10, and driving motor 6 drives the rotation of batching roll shaft 3 to wind cloth, the drive It is provided with blower 11 on the left of dynamic motor 6, the heat air on electric boiling plate 20 is blowed to cloth, cloth is avoided to transport by blower 11 Shi Shouchao is provided with below the batching roll shaft 3 and compresses roll shaft 12, and 12 both ends of compression roll shaft pass through telescopic rod 13 and bottom Plate 1 connects, and 13 inner cavity of telescopic rod, which is provided with, squeezes spring 14, and roll shaft 12 and batching roll shaft 3 are compressed in winding to cloth Material is squeezed, and is guaranteed planarization of the cloth in winding, is further ensured that cloth is not in fold, while in transport Increase the stability of batching roll shaft 3,2 side of side plate is fixedly connected with baffle 15, is rotatably connected to and leads on the baffle 15 Cloth roll shaft 16 is oriented to cloth in handling.
More specifically, 1 bottom four corners of bottom plate are fixedly installed universal wheel 17, and 17 inner cavity of universal wheel is provided with Brake block is convenient for moving, cloth is transported, and 5 both ends of transmission shaft pass through bearing and connect with protective plate 4, the biography It is located at 9 side of the first driven gear on moving axis 5 and is fixedly installed fixing bearing 18, increases stability of the transmission shaft 5 in rotation, 11 air intake of blower is provided with Air Filter 19, and 11 outlet air end of blower is provided with electric boiling plate 20, the blower 11 with 6 bottom of driving motor is fixedly installed with battery, and the heat air on electric boiling plate 20 is blowed to cloth, avoids cloth by blower 11 It makes moist in transport, cover board 21 is hinged at the top of the side plate 2, is provided with handle on the cover board 21, avoid in handling, transport Dust is fallen into the process, and 1 side of bottom plate is fixedly installed pushing hands 22, and 22 outer surface of the pushing hands is provided with anti-skid chequer Reason, convenient for the promotion of personnel.
Utility model works principle: it when in use, opens driving motor 6 and transmission shaft 5 is driven to rotate, to make cloth beam Axis 3 is rotated, and cloth is wound on batching roll shaft 3 by selvage guide roll shaft 16, compresses roll shaft 12 and cloth beam in winding Axis 3 squeezes cloth, guarantees that cloth is smooth and is wound on batching roll shaft 3, it is right by universal wheel 17 to hold pushing hands 22 Cloth is transported, and the heat air on electric boiling plate 20 is blowed to cloth by blower 11, avoids cloth dampness in transport.
